  • 0.1 - 8GHz SP8T Switch

    Supplier: Qorvo
    Qorvo’s QPC2180 is a Single-Pole, Eight-Throw (SP8T) reflective switch. Operating from 0.1 to 8 GHz, the QPC2180 offers a very low insertion loss of less than 1.0 dB and, along with excellent linearity performance.   • 8.5 - 10.5GHz 10W Transmit/Receive Module

    Supplier: Qorvo
    QPF5012 is a multi-die front-end module (FEM) designed for 8.5-10.5GHz X-Band applications. The FEM integrates T/R switch, limiter, low-noise amplifier, and power amplifier. Transmit power is 10 W saturated with 40 % PAE and transmitter large signal gain is 20.5 dB. Receiver small signal gain is 23 dB, with receiver noise figure is 2.1 dB.
